----- Deep user involvement is a basic tenet of Agile software development, and they say a picture is worth a thousand words, yet there are no methodologies in the mainstream today that give users and developers a shared pictorial way of describing systems. Object-Process Modeling (OPM) can do just that. In this talk I will introduce the concepts behind OPM, show examples of OPM and demonstrate software that enables simulation, code generation and natural language generation. I postulate that OPM can be learned in 5 minutes, and we will put that statement to the test during the talk.
